  • 1. To what extent did you enjoy the insight?
  • I thoroughly enjoyed the week-long vacation scheme. Due to Covid-19 this took place virtually however the quality and enjoyment of the scheme was not decreased. The scheme consisted of focus on sessions which were great insights into the different practice areas Taylor Wessing offers as well as networking and social activities spread over the week which really highlighted the firm's collaborative and welcoming culture. It was an intense week however I really feel that I got a realistic image of life as a trainee at Taylor Wessing during that time.

  • 8. To what extent did the insight help you to understand what it would be like to have a full time role with the company or firm?
  • The buddy system helped a lot in this respect as I had a daily catch up with mine where she answered any questions I had and also described her life as a trainee and daily tasks she would be set. The work set by my supervisor also helped me to understand typical trainee tasks. Also, the focus on sessions all had a section where 'life as a trainee' was discussed which illustrated the things you could get involved with within the practice area. All of the above definitely gave me a great insight into life as a trainee at the firm.

  • 13. How were the networking/ social event opportunities?
  • As I said above, there were no built-in networking opportunities however we were really encouraged to use our initiative and reach out to people within the firm, who were never too busy to find time for a chat! There were two social events throughout the week; one on the first day with the other schemers which helped us to get to know each other better and another which was a Responsible Business Quiz with the trainees where we had the chance to ask them questions!

    5/5

  • 14. Did you find out about activities that employees can get involved in outside of work?
  • We had many opportunities to talk to current trainees about the things we could get involved with on the social side. Also, built into the timetable was a session about the legal clinic which trainees are encouraged to take part in. Also, we received insight into the committees that the employees can get involved in, such as the LGBTQ+ committee. I would have liked to find out more about other pro bono initiatives however I came away from those sessions feeling encouraged to get involved with as much as I could if I was to train at Taylor Wessing.
